Wilson Walmart closed for investigation after report of shots fired on Christmas Eve

Gary Lloyd | Dec 24,25 | 01:34 EST

The Wilson Walmart, located on Forest Hills Road West, became the scene of a major emergency on Christmas Eve, prompting its full evacuation and indefinite closure as law enforcement commenced a thorough investigation into alarming reports of gunshots. The incident, which disrupted holiday shopping just before noon, created a chaotic environment as numerous shoppers and store employees were observed frantically seeking safety. The gravity of the situation was immediately apparent as emergency dispatchers broadcast an urgent call, requesting "all units in the county, in the city" to converge and assist at the store. Amidst the initial confusion and panic, the Wilson Police Department acted swiftly to manage public perception, issuing a statement that clarified, "This is not an active shooter situation," while simultaneously urging the general public to avoid the area to ensure safety and facilitate police operations. Police personnel initiated a meticulous sweep of the Walmart's interior, systematically searching for any individuals involved or evidence related to the reported gunfire. Their movements and observations were monitored through Broadcastify radio traffic, providing real-time insights into the developing situation. Outside the store, a significant crowd comprising both employees and customers who had been forced to evacuate gathered in the parking lot. Many individuals utilized social media platforms, promptly posting warnings and sharing live video footage of the evolving scene, which further underscored the community's concern and the immediate impact of the events. Information disseminated via Broadcastify radio also confirmed that the incident resulted in injuries, with dispatchers noting that at least one injured person independently made their way to a different nearby store for assistance, and another directly reported to the Wilson Police Department. Overhead, Sky 5 provided crucial aerial video, clearly capturing the aftermath as two individuals were seen being carefully loaded into ambulances stationed outside the Wilson Walmart on December 24, 2025, confirming the presence of casualties requiring medical attention. Despite the significant disruption to Christmas Eve plans, store employees were eventually granted permission to re-enter the facility by approximately 1 p.m., although the Walmart itself remained closed to the public as the police investigation continued to uncover the full details of the reported gunfire.
